Hi,

I am developing a J2ME application for the Sanyo SCP 7050 that uses the bluetooth api, however I am getting an authorization error when I try to install.

My application has a valid verisign certificate but it still not working.

Does anyone know what I need to do to sign a J2ME application for the Sanyo SCP 7050 (Telecom) in New Zealand?
